Due to emerging drug resistance in pathogenic organisms, most of the second generation antibiotics are not effective in controlling the disease. As a consequence, the dosage and duration of drug intake has increased leading to drug induced toxicity and various side effects. A large number of natural products are being reported to ameliorate the toxicity and oxidative stress caused by antibiotics. Here, we explored the antioxidative potential of honey bee product propolis alone as well as in combination with antibiotics in Staphylococcus aureus infected BALB/c mice. For experimental design, mice were divided in to seven groups and decapitated after experimental period. Kidney was excised, homogenized and then used for different biochemical and histopathological estimations. Results observed after treatment with propolis and antibiotics were compared with those of S. aureus infected group. Results showed increase in lipid peroxidation, decrease in reduced glutathione levels and antioxidant enzymes such as; catalase, superoxide dismutase, glutathione-S-transferase, glutathione peroxidase and glutathione reductase. On the contrary, treatment with propolis, led to reduction in levels of LPO and increase in activities of antioxidant enzymes. Also, histopathology of kidney and all kidney function enzymes were restored to near normal.

Apicultural products comprise honey, bee pollen, propolis, bee wax and royal jelly which are known for their medicinal and health promoting properties. Among these, bee collected pollen allure much attention for its high nutritional properties. Here, we have investigated the protective role of bee pollen against Salmonella typhimurium induced biochemical alteration in BALB/c mice. Experimental animals (BALB/c mice) were divided equally into 10 different groups including normal and treated. Oxidative stress was induced by injecting Salmonella typhimurium (0.2 mL of 2×104 CFU/mL) intraperitoneally in mice. Bacteria induced sufficient alterations in serum enzymes within 5 days. Aqueous extracts of bee pollen of different crops (250 mg/kg) were administrated orally to control and experimental mice for 21 days. Then, hepatic and renal enzymes were measured with the help of standardized kits. Results of this study have revealed that bacterial infection increases the levels of the hepatic and renal enzymes levels (P <0.001) but after treatment with bee pollen extracts, altered levels of enzymes were normalized up to the normal levels. This normalization was highest with bee pollen of Helianthus annus. Administration of bee pollen alone did not produce any negative effects in mice.

ABSTRACT Propolis, is a bee product collected from exudates and flower buds of several plants, has strong aroma and several biological applications. This study aimed at evaluating the chemical composition and in vitro antioxidant, antibacterial and cytotoxic properties of volatile oil from Brazilian brown propolis. It was extracted by hydrodistillation and analyzed by gas chromatography-flame ionization detection and gas chromatography-mass spectrometry. Volatile oil from brown propolis exhibited strong antibacterial activity against H. pylori (MIC 3.25 µg/ml), Mycobacterium tuberculosis (MIC 50 µg/ml) and M. avium (MIC 62.5 µg/ml). It was evaluated in vitro for antioxidant activity by DPPH (IC50 25.0 µg/ml) and ABTS (IC50 30.1 µg/ml) methods. Its cytotoxic property was evaluated in normal (human fibroblasts, GM07429A) and tumor (MCF-7-human breast adenocarcinoma; HeLa-human cervical adenocarcinoma and M059J-human glioblastoma) cell lines. IC50 values were 81.32 µg/ml for GM07429A and 85.00, 129.40 and 84.12 µg/ml for MCF-7, HeLa and M059J cells, respectively. Three major dereplicated components of volatile oil from brown propolis were acetophenone (15.2%), nerolidol (13.3%), and spathulenol (11.6%). Our results contribute to a better understanding of the chemical and biological properties of Brazilian brown propolis and provide evidence for its potential medicinal use.

Introduction: The origin of natural and traditional medicine is closely associated with the history of mankind in the struggle for survival. Its different modalities offer great potentialities to present-day medicine. Objective: To describe the therapeutic use of some modalities of natural and traditional medicine at present. Methods: A qualitative, descriptive study was carried out using the bibliographic review technique, through the analysis, from an integrating view, of 40 articles with scientific quality, published in the last five years, referring to the modalities of natural and traditional medicine as alternative treatment for multiple diseases. Conclusions: Natural and traditional medicine is another treatment alternative for different diseases. Among the main modalities used in Cuba are acupuncture, herbal medicine, apitherapy, moxibustion, homeotherapy, and ozone therapy. Some of its therapeutic uses are as expectorants, antihypertensive, antifungal, anti-inflammatory, analgesic, immune stimulants, and sedatives. In Cuba, a program was approved for its application, as well as it was a guide for prescribing natural products, which became a working tool for the physician(AU)

ABSTRACT Introduction: the methods used by Natural and Traditional Medicine are therapeutic, economical and harmless. Low back pain is a condition the elderly suffer from at certain moments throughout their lives. Objective: to determine the effectiveness of traditional medicine in lumbosacral conditions in the elderly, at Pedro Borrás Astorga University Polyclinic, from September 2016 to June 2017. Methods: an observational, analytical, case and control research was carried out with a target group of 562 old people who attended a traditional medicine consultation with low back pain, a simple random sample of 200 patients was chosen, who were separated into two groups, of 100 each of cases treated with traditional medicine and the control group treated with conventional medicine; theoretical methods were used, empirical review of clinical history, Oswestry scale and Womac index, along with statistical techniques were applied (percentage and Chi-square). Results: in both groups the ages between 60-64 years predominated, female sex prevailed, the occupation of housewives in women and agricultural workers in men, the development of symptoms using traditional medicine was satisfactory in 95 %, 36 % needed from 3 to 6 sessions with cups, 52 % from 7 to 10 sessions with cups, 88 % underwent treatment with acupressure and 48 % suffered from gastritis as an adverse reactions regarding the conventional treatment. Conclusions: traditional medicine proved to be an effective treatment for the elderly suffering from lumbosacral conditions.

The Honeybee (Apis mellifera) is one of the world’s most beneficial insects, as it plays a critical role in many terrestrial ecosystems. The use of honeybee products has been documented for thousands of years in many cultures for the treatment of human diseases, and their healing properties have been documented in many religious texts. The present study sets out to compile information on the history, chemical composition and scientific evidence concerning bee venom research. The promising bioactivities have the potential to provide practical directions for further investigation. PubMed database, Google Scholar Library, research articles, books, and relevant web pages have been accessed to accumulate data so that the updated information included in this study is as current as possible. At least 18 pharmacologically active components including various enzymes, peptides, and amines are present in bee venom. Medicinal use of bee venom therapy wields significant in vivo and in vitro outcomes to some extent mitigate the effects of Parkinson’s disease, Alzheimer’s disease, HIV, arthritis, liver fibrosis, cancer, tumors, fibrotic diseases, Lyme disease, etc. The effects of bee venom were the first documented in 1888 with the publication of a European clinical study conducted on its impact on rheumatism. According to a study published in the journal, bee venom has been used to treat various conditions for centuries. Such research activities confirm the therapeutic effectiveness of bee venom and as a potential future biomedicine.

ABSTRACT Objective. The objective of the present paper was to test the in vitro antibacterial activity of the Mandaçaia (Melipona quadrifaciata) bee's geopropolis. Materials and methods. The experiment was carried out with secretion samples collected from animals with ear diseases evaluated at Unifeso's Clinic School of Veterinary Medicine, where in vitro tests took place, antibiograns with alcoholic extract of geopropolis were made 10 test tubes (two tubes for each concentration of 50%, 60%, 70%, 80%, 90%). Results. Were not identified microorganisms at concentrations of 70, 80 and 90%. Conclusions. The geopropolis of Melipona quadrifasciata showed antibacterial activity in vitro against microorganisms from ear secretion of dogs with otitis externa.

The case report of a 67 years patient who was admitted in the Dermatology Service of "Dr. Juan Bruno Zayas Alfonso" Teaching General Hospital with diagnosis of anthrax in postero-superior region of the thorax is described. A necrectomy and simple x-ray of thorax are carried out that which show a significant left pleural effusion; therefore, he was transferred to the Pneumology Service where he is diagnosed with lung neoplasia. The skin infection was treated with antimicrobials of parenteral use and local cures with honey, thus, the total resolution of the lesion was achieved.

Natural commodities of honeybees have various ingredients within them, which contribute to their incredible properties. These products have been used in traditional medicine since ancient times, due to its biologically active nature in preventing infections, wound healing and in promoting health. This nature is credited to their antibacterial, antioxidant, immunomodulating, anti-inflammatory and wound healing property. As natural remedies are showing promising results in management of oral diseases in the modern era, this paper attempts to highlight the properties of various products of honeybees and clinical applications in dentistry.

Honey is a sweet, flavourful liquid substance with several beneficial constituents. Extensive research has shown the therapeutic promise of the use of honey in enhancing health values and improving body systems. This manuscript documents the ancient medicinal uses of honey and provides evidence-based data demonstrating its benefits in animal models, patients, and healthy individuals. Several reports by various researchers are discussed regarding health indices and biomarkers used following apitherapy. These include physiological processes in virtually all animal and human organs. The responses of body systems after oral and systemic administration of honey are also mentioned. Honey is also evaluated for its wide acceptability as a complementary and alternative medicine for most ailments. All types of honey exhibit different biochemical activities and show greater variability in their potency as apitherapeutic agents than conventional medicines. The mechanisms of action conferring honey’s protective effects, as suggested by various authors, are documented. These entail synergistic interaction of the bioactive physical and chemical constituents of honey to produce the desired beneficial effects. The use of apitherapy in synergy with chemotherapy to manage microbial and cancer ailments is also helpful in reducing drug-induced cytotoxicity. The mechanistic insights into the overall protective, preventive, and therapeutic effects of honey portend the presence of a unique factor, a ‘synergistic multiple ingredients factor’, designated SMIF.

PURPOSE: We investigated the causes, clinical features, and risk factors of bee venom anaphylaxis in Korea. METHODS: The medical records of the diagnosis of anaphylaxis during a 5-year period from the 14 hospitals in Korea have been retrospectively reviewed. Cases of bee venom anaphylaxis were identified among anaphylaxis patients, and subgroup analyses were done. RESULTS: A total of 291 patients were included. The common cause of bee species was vespid (24.6%) in bee venom anaphylaxis, followed by honeybee and vespid (8.8%), apitherapy (7.7%), and honeybee (2.0%), although the causative bee species were commonly unknown (56.9%). The severity of anaphylaxis was mostly mild-moderate (72.9%), and common clinical manifestations included cutaneous (80.6%), cardiovascular (39.2%), respiratory (38.1%), and gastrointestinal (13.1%) symptoms. Portable epinephrine auto-injectors were prescribed to 12.1% of the patients. Subject positive to both vespid and honeybee showed more severe symptoms and higher epinephrine use (P<0.05). The severity was significantly associated with older age, but not with gender, underlying allergic disease, or family history. Apitherapy-induced anaphylaxis showed a higher rate of hospitalization and epinephrine use than bee sting anaphylaxis (P<0.05). CONCLUSION: Vespid is the most common cause of bee venom anaphylaxis in Korea. It is suggested that positivity to honeybee and vespid may be associated with more severe symptoms.

Background. The beehive products have been used for more than two millennia with therapeutic purposes. Theoretical models based on the composition of products suggest that might be useful in cancer management. Objective. To summarize experimental evidence available to date on the use of beehive products in cancer management. Methods. A systematic review of experimental studies published was performed through PUBMED, LILACS and OVID databases in which evaluate the usefulness of the beehive products on tumor cell cultures or animal models of cancer. A qualitative analysis of information was performed and summary tables were constructed. Results. A total of 391 articles was founded of 55 met the inclusion criteria. Bee venom, honey and propolis are the products with a greater number of publications. Most are studies invitro and few animal models that have been made. Mechanisms of action through which they may come to exert pharmacological properties useful in cancer management were described. Conclusion. Application of beehive products in cancer is a nascent but promising field of research. Experimental evidence documents biological plausibility of this application. Animal models are needed to help describe the behavior of products and document their safety and therapeutic use in cancer.

Introduction: Apitoxin, which is produced by Apis mellifera, has anti-inflammatory effect on a number of biomarkers. Prostaglandin E2 is one of them, being present in gingival crevicular fluid (GCF). Prostaglandin E2 is evidenced in periodontal disease. Objective: This study evaluated the antiinflammatory effect of apitoxin on concentration of prostaglandin E2 FGC in a patient with no periodontal disease (SEP) and other with periodontal disease (CEP). Materials and Methods: We selected both a SEP and CEP patient who were subjected to apitherapy for 28 days. There were 5 samples per patient of FGC, being stored, centrifuged and refrigerated for their preservation. Subsequently, the concentrations of crevicular prostaglandin E2 were measured by simple radial immunodiffusion in petri dishes with antibody concentration of prostaglandin E2 of 1:1000. Sealed at 4 °C, after 72 hours to allow diffusion, they were stained with Coomassie Brilliant Blue, determining the concentration of each plate. Results: SEP patient immediately before apitherapy presented a concentration of 0.9636 +/- 0.0055 (g / mL), ending with a concentration of 0.9196 +/- 0.0733 (g / mL) upon completion of 28 days of treatment. CEP patient before receiving apitherapy showed a concentration of 1.1866 +/- 0.0867 (g/mL), ending with a concentration of 0.9858 +/- 0.0074 (g/mL) upon completion of 28 days of treatment. Discussion: The findings of this study show a decrease in the concentration of PGE2 of FGC both for the CEP and SEP patient subjected to apitherapy for 28 days, being this decrease 3.7 times higher in the CEP patient.

The objective of this study was to determine the clincotherapeutic effect of whole bee venom in hypogalactic sows postpartum. Sows after parturition were assigned to treated and nontreated control groups. In the treated group, 22 sows were bee acupunctured once a day for 3 consecutive days. Honeybees (Apis mellifera L.) for bee acupuncture were about 15 days after metamorphosis. One live bee was used to sting the acupoints known as Yang-ming (ST-18, 1.5 cm lateral to the base of the last 2 pairs of teats) and Jiao-chao (GV-1, at the indentation between the base of tail and the anus). In the control group, 20 sows were intramuscularly injected with a standard dosage of penicillin G (400,000 IU/head) once a day for 3 consecutive days. At post-treatment, 85.0% of the drug-treated control and 90.9% of the bee venomtreated group recovered from hypogalactia syndrome. The advantages of apitherapy were that the patients did not have stress because they were not restrained for a long period. The result suggested that apitherapy using bee venom is an effective treatment for sows with hypogalactia syndrome postpartum.
